## Description
Adds first-class GCP Vertex AI proxy routing for publisher REST
endpoints so Vertex requests are forwarded to a configurable regional
Vertex host instead of falling through to the generic
OpenAI/Anthropic/Gemini passthrough selection.
Fixes#792
## Type of Change
- [x] New feature (non-breaking change that adds functionality)
- [x] Documentation update
## Changes Made
- Added a `vertex` provider target with `VERTEX_TARGET_API_URL` and
`--vertex-api-url` support.
- Registered explicit Vertex publisher routes for Google
`generateContent`, `streamGenerateContent`, `countTokens` and Anthropic
publisher `rawPredict`, `streamRawPredict` passthrough.
- Added startup banner/routing output for Vertex AI.
- Added focused tests for provider target resolution, CLI/env config,
banner output, and route delegation.
- Added `wiki/vertex.md` with usage examples and Google Cloud source
links.

## Summary
- add a containerized differential network capture harness for Claude
Code direct vs Claude Code routed through Headroom
- capture both Headroom client-side traffic and Headroom upstream
traffic with sanitized mitmproxy JSONL output
- add `headroom capture network-diff` to compare captures and produce
Markdown/JSON reports, including Anthropic tool-count/tool-byte deltas
for deferred-tool investigations
- add an on-demand GitHub Actions workflow for the harness; it only runs
via `workflow_dispatch`, with live Claude Code/Anthropic capture gated
on `ANTHROPIC_API_KEY`
- document the workflow and ignore generated capture artifacts
